There is a saying in China, "Wolves travel thousands of miles to eat meat." This sentence has multiple meanings. From a biological point of view, wolves are not herbivores and must eat meat; From a sociological point of view, this sentence says that capable people can show their skills and have food everywhere; From a cultural point of view, China people have to eat Chinese food everywhere, so it's really desperate to find a restaurant in China. Even a bowl of instant noodles is more popular than a medium-rare steak.

Ordinary people should not only be familiar with what they eat, but also follow the ancient ceremony in the way they eat.
